The assessment process reveals a pig farmer is experiencing financial strain and requests a review of their current biosecurity protocols with the aim of reducing operational costs. The farmer specifically asks for recommendations on potentially scaling back measures such as disinfection procedures at entry points and limiting visitor access, citing these as significant expenses. As a Pan-European Swine Health Management Consultant, what is the most appropriate course of action?
Correct
Scenario Analysis: This scenario presents a professional challenge due to the inherent conflict between immediate economic pressures on a farm and the long-term, systemic benefits of disease prevention and control. The consultant must navigate the farmer’s understandable desire for cost savings with the ethical and regulatory obligations to protect animal health and prevent disease spread, which has broader public health and economic implications. Careful judgment is required to balance these competing interests while upholding professional standards. Correct Approach Analysis: The best professional practice involves a thorough, evidence-based assessment of the disease risk associated with the proposed reduction in biosecurity measures. This approach prioritizes understanding the specific pathogens of concern, their transmission routes within the farm and to neighboring farms, and the potential consequences of an outbreak. It necessitates consulting relevant national and European Union (EU) guidelines on animal health and biosecurity, such as those outlined by the European Food Safety Authority (EFSA) and national veterinary authorities. The justification for this approach lies in its adherence to the precautionary principle, which is fundamental to animal health legislation. By gathering data and assessing risk, the consultant can provide informed advice that aligns with the overarching goal of disease prevention, as mandated by EU Regulation (EU) 2016/429 on transmissible animal diseases, and national implementing legislation. This proactive stance minimizes the likelihood of costly outbreaks and protects the wider agricultural sector. Incorrect Approaches Analysis: Reducing biosecurity measures without a comprehensive risk assessment, based solely on the farmer’s desire to cut costs, is professionally unacceptable. This approach disregards the potential for disease introduction and spread, violating the principles of responsible animal health management and potentially contravening national animal health laws that mandate certain biosecurity standards. It prioritizes short-term economic gain over long-term animal welfare and disease prevention. Implementing a minimal, superficial review of biosecurity protocols without engaging with the specific disease risks relevant to the farm’s location, animal type, and movement history is also professionally unsound. This superficial approach fails to meet the standard of due diligence required by veterinary professional bodies and regulatory frameworks. It risks overlooking critical vulnerabilities that could lead to disease outbreaks, thereby failing to protect animal health and potentially leading to economic losses for the farmer and the wider industry. Ignoring the potential for disease transmission to neighboring farms and the broader regional animal population is a significant ethical and regulatory failure. Animal diseases do not respect farm boundaries. A responsible consultant must consider the wider implications of any proposed changes, adhering to principles of collective animal health responsibility that are embedded in EU and national veterinary legislation. This failure to consider external impacts can lead to widespread outbreaks and significant economic damage. Professional Reasoning: Professionals should adopt a systematic, risk-based approach. This involves: 1) Understanding the client’s objectives and constraints. 2) Identifying potential hazards and risks relevant to the specific context (e.g., disease agents, farm infrastructure, animal movements). 3) Evaluating the likelihood and impact of these risks. 4) Consulting relevant regulatory frameworks and scientific literature. 5) Developing and recommending mitigation strategies that are both effective and practical. 6) Communicating risks and recommendations clearly to the client, emphasizing the rationale and potential consequences of different decisions. This structured process ensures that advice is evidence-based, ethically sound, and compliant with legal obligations.

The investigation demonstrates a suspected outbreak of a highly contagious disease with zoonotic potential on a large pig farm. The farm owner, concerned about the economic impact of mandatory reporting and potential movement restrictions, implores you, the consulting veterinarian, to downplay the findings and explore internal management solutions before involving official bodies. Given your role as a Pan-European Swine Health Management Consultant, what is the most appropriate course of action to uphold both animal health and public health responsibilities under relevant EU regulations?
Correct
Scenario Analysis: This scenario presents a professional challenge due to the inherent conflict between immediate economic pressures on a farm and the broader public health imperative to control zoonotic diseases. The consultant must navigate the complex interplay of animal welfare, disease transmission, regulatory compliance, and the economic viability of the farm. A failure to act decisively and ethically can have significant consequences for animal health, human health, and the reputation of the veterinary profession and the consultancy. The pressure to downplay findings for commercial reasons is a common ethical dilemma in this field. Correct Approach Analysis: The best professional practice involves immediate and transparent reporting of the suspected zoonotic disease to the relevant national veterinary authorities, as mandated by European Union (EU) regulations concerning animal health and zoonoses. This approach prioritizes public health and animal welfare by initiating official control measures promptly. The consultant’s duty of care extends beyond the individual client to the wider community. EU Regulation (EC) No 852/2004 on the hygiene of foodstuffs and Regulation (EC) No 178/2002 laying down the general principles and requirements of food law, including the traceability of food, underpin the need for such reporting. Furthermore, the European Food Safety Authority (EFSA) provides guidance on the surveillance and control of zoonotic diseases, emphasizing the importance of early detection and reporting. Ethical codes for veterinarians also mandate reporting of notifiable diseases. Incorrect Approaches Analysis: One incorrect approach involves advising the farmer to delay reporting while attempting to manage the situation internally. This fails to acknowledge the legal obligation to report suspected notifiable diseases to authorities. It also creates a significant public health risk by allowing a potentially zoonotic disease to spread unchecked, violating the principles of disease control and public safety enshrined in EU animal health legislation. Such a delay could lead to wider outbreaks, increased economic losses for the sector, and potential human infections. Another incorrect approach is to suggest that the consultant can handle the communication with authorities discreetly without the farmer’s explicit consent. While transparency with the client is important, the legal and ethical obligation to report notifiable diseases supersedes the client’s desire for discretion when public health is at risk. The consultant’s professional responsibility is to the regulatory framework and public good, not solely to the client’s immediate comfort or commercial interests. A third incorrect approach is to recommend the immediate culling of all animals without proper consultation with authorities and without a confirmed diagnosis. While culling can be a necessary control measure, it must be implemented under official veterinary guidance and in accordance with established protocols. Acting unilaterally bypasses the regulatory process, potentially leading to unnecessary economic losses for the farmer and failing to ensure that the correct disease control measures are implemented efficiently and effectively. It also neglects the importance of accurate diagnosis and epidemiological investigation, which are crucial for understanding the disease’s spread and preventing future occurrences. Professional Reasoning: Professionals in this field must adopt a decision-making framework that prioritizes regulatory compliance and public health. This involves: 1) Thoroughly assessing the situation and identifying potential risks, particularly zoonotic ones. 2) Consulting relevant EU regulations and national implementing legislation regarding notifiable diseases and animal health. 3) Communicating clearly and honestly with the client about their legal obligations and the potential public health implications. 4) Promptly reporting any suspected notifiable diseases to the designated national authorities, following established protocols. 5) Collaborating with authorities throughout the investigation and control process. This systematic approach ensures that professional duties are met, ethical standards are upheld, and the wider public interest is protected.
